Staying Safe in the Heat: USRowing’s Heat Safety Guidelines


As the rowing season heats up, athletes, coaches, officials, and spectators need to be prepared for the risks that come with training and competing in warm-weather conditions. The USRowing Heat Safety Guidelines, based on best practices and consultation from World Rowing and the Korey Stringer Institute, outline steps to prevent heat-related illnesses. From understanding key risk factors to knowing how and when to take action, these guidelines are designed to keep all participants safe.


These guidelines could take effect if you're training or racing in warm climates, so be sure you understand the risks and outcomes that are associated with USRowing Events in the heat.
